The Janie Chapman Offering for State Missions was started and continues to be the driving force for missions happening throughout the state of South Carolina.
Every year, the Janie Chapman State Missions Offering helps South Carolina Baptists reach their lost neighbors, plant churches, send missionaries, serve communities in crisis, and much more.
They help churches develop a strong disciple-making culture inside the church walls.
They help churches find ways to serve their communities.
They encourage South Carolina Baptists to share with the more than 3.6 million people who remain unengaged in a local church.
Every church employs an Acts 1:8 mission strategy, sending workers and making disciples in our state, country, and worldwide.
They start churches. Church planting is essential to the mission of God in South Carolina.
